Receives transmissions from users and devices and tracks them. Is not a tracking system where a centralized controller or database Passive listeners, which has two significant benefits. Looks like this design is likely to change. The picture below shows what the current CF device They will be software- and protocol-compatible These devices may become widelyĪvailable in a few months. Interface, which may be a more convenient form factor to attach to handheldsĪnd laptops than the RS232 interface. We also have some research prototypes of Crickets with a Compact Flash (CF) Using the 51-pin connector on the Cricket. You can attach a variety of sensors to a Cricket device Symmetric location architecture (which may be apporpriate in some The Cricket beacon and listener are identical hardwareĪ Cricket unit can function as either beacon or listener, This facility is not yet commercially available (it is a research prototype)Ī Cricket listener attaches to the host device using an RS232 serialĬonnection. In addition to determining spaces and estimating position coordinates,Ĭricket provides an indoor orientation capability via the Cricket compass. Even in the presence of several competingīeacon transmissions, Cricket achieves good precision and accuracy quickly. Samples (the latter are simple pulses with no data encoded on them)Īnd to pick the best correlation. Runs algorithms that correlate RF and ultrasound Of the difference in propagation speeds between RF (speed of light) and Obtains a distance estimate for the corresponding beacon by taking advantage Listen for RF signals, and upon receipt of the first few bits, listenįor the corresponding ultrasonic pulse. Listeners attached to devices and mobiles The beacon transmits a concurrent ultrasonic pulse. Wall-Īnd ceiling-mounted beacons placed through a building Provide location information to attached host devices. In a nutshell, Cricket uses a combination of RF and ultrasound technologies to The best way to learn about the Cricket Technology is to check out the Location-aware sensor computing node (running TinyOS), to which a It can provide distance ranging and positioning precision of betweenġ and 3 cm, so applications that benefit from better accuracy that theĬellular E-911 services and GPS will also find Cricket useful.Ĭricket is designed for low-power operation and can be used as a Systems like the Global Positioning System (GPS) don't work well. Migration, pose-aware applications like the softwareĬricket is intended for use indoors or in urban areas where outdoor Location-aware sensing, hospital/medical applications (e.g., equipment Examples of location-awareĪpplications that can be developed using Cricket including resourceĭiscovery, human/robot navigation, physical/virtual computer games, Location may be specified as aĬoordinate position in some coordinate system, a geographic space suchĪs a room or portion of a room, and as the orientation of a device Many applications in pervasive and sensor computing environmentsĪre context-aware, benefitting from knowledge of their externalĬontext, such as their location. Shipped individually (to program the Crickets you will need a MIB510CA
CRICKET MOBILE WIRELESS SOFTWARE
Technologies may not be preloaded with the embedded software when Purposes as long as the requirements in the copyright notice areįollowed.
CRICKET MOBILE WIRELESS LICENSE
Source license and can be used for education, research, and commercial The software for Cricket v2 (both embedded softwareĪnd higher-layer software that runs on laptops/handhelds are available You can buy Cricket v2 units from Crossbow Tracking, has support for various auto-configuration algorithms, etc. That runs on TinyOS, has better support for continuous object There have been two major versions of Cricket to date (July 2004).Ĭricket v2, the current version, is substantially more accurate andĮnergy-efficient compared to Cricket v1. Orientation-to applications running on handhelds, laptops, and Information-space identifiers, position coordinates, and Overview Cricket is indoor location system for pervasive and sensor-basedĬomputing environments, such as those envisioned by MIT's Project Oxygen. Fix scheduling bug due to wrong wait time.Software release version 2.3.0 and firmware 2.3.1